7. Period
• Occurred before invention of written records
• Also called Stone Age period because of the
absence of metal implements
• Occurred from Human Habitation of earth to
9000 BC
• Sub-Division of Period:
– Period can be further subdivided into Early (or
Paleolithic) Stone Age and New (or Neolithic)
Stone Age
– Early Stone Age- Up to 9000 BC
– New Stone Age – 9000 BC to 3000 BC

11. Early Stone Age
(Before 9000BC)
• Nomadic, always on the move
• Move about in search of food,
water, and good climate
• Got their food through food
gathering, hunting and fishing
• Usually move about in small
bands of less than 15 persons
• Their lifestyle made them
barely able to survive
• Not much is known about their
beliefs
12. New Stone Age
(9000- 3000BC)
• People stopped wandering
and settled down in
permanent settlements
• Discovered art of farming and
animal husbandry
• Discovery result of population
pressure
• Neolithic people acquired
confidence in ability to tame
and control nature
• Period saw interest in natural
cycles such as of weather and
heavenly bodies e.g. that of
the sun and moon
13. New Stone Age
(9000- 3000BC)
• Learnt to domesticate
animals, farm and grow
crops, make pottery and
weave cloth
• Skills were developed,
marking start of civilization
• Villages were established
and grew, protected by
walls
• Introduction of basic social
organization of society
14. New Stone Age
(9000- 3000BC)
• People learnt to differentiate
between spaces and places-
Sacred versus everyday
places
• Architecture was born
• Having fulfilled his basic
need, Neolithic man sought
to conquer fear of the
unknown
• Needed to understand
forces of nature that both
nourishes and destroys
15. New Stone Age
(9000- 3000BC)
• Sought to understand the
heavenly bodies and
weather cycles
• Sought to control nature
through rituals and magic
• Gradually introduced the
idea of religion
• Confusion about death and
life after death led to
introduction of tombs
• Tombs are evidence of
social differences in the
society

18. Early Stone Age Architecture
• Introduction
– Nomadic people constantly on the move
– Did not require permanent shelter or
settlements
– Dwellings consist of simple shelters
• Examples
– Rock Shelter
– Cave Dwelling
– Temporary structures of plant and animal
materials
19. Rock Shelter
• Rock shelters and
caves provided
natural protection
• Reconstructed image
to the right shows the
use of rock formation
as shelter
20. Cave Dwelling
• Caves were, however,
more popular as
dwelling
• Caves used by Stone
Age people have been
found in many regions
of the world
• A good example is the
cave at Lascaux in
France
21. Cave at Lascaux, France
• Discovered in 1940
• Used about ten to
twenty thousand
years ago
• Used by several
generation of people
• Entered through one
entry to a large hall
• From the hall, cave
braches out into other
spaces
22. Cave at Lascaux, France
• Interior has elaborate
paintings of animals
and hunting scenes
• The artwork
celebrates the hunting
life of the early stone
age people
25. Cave at Lascaux France
• Question
– Why did early stone
age people adopt art
as a tool of
expression?
• Explanation can be
found in constant
struggle between life
and death for survival
• Art provides a means
to explore the
struggle
26. Temporary Structures
Hut at Terra Amata, France
• Early stone people constructed
temporary shelters using available
materials
• One of earliest known example
discovered in 1966 at Terra Amata in
France
• Dates back to 400,000 years
• Oval in shape and constructed of tree
branches
27. Temporary Structures
Hut at Terra Amata, France
• Space inside is
organized for different
uses
• The hut was used by
a band of people for
limited hunting days
• It is left to collapse
after use and new
huts built over by the
next years hunting
season
28. Temporary Structures
Example from the Modern World
• Degradable materials means buildings
cannot last long
• Few have survived for us to study them
• We can learn by looking at primitive
societies of the modern age
• Evidence show improvement in
technology led to covering of buildings

35. New Stone Age Architecture
• Architecture evolved when early Stone
Age man became settled
• Once settled, he learned to build
permanent structures
• Early dwellings were round beehive
huts
• Mud was popular material, though
construction system varied by location
and availability of construction materials
36. New Stone Age Architecture
• Round huts evolved to rectangular form
around 9000 to 7000 BC
• Early villages were simple with no
palaces, rich houses or non-residential
buildings
• Once settled Neolithic man sought to
satisfy his spiritual needs
• This led to the construction of
monuments
37. New Stone Age Architecture
• Examples
– Neolithic Dwelling and Settlement- Catal
Huyuk
– Megalithic Monuments
• Dolmen Tomb, Carnac France
• Stone Alignment, Carnac France
• Stonehenge, England
38. Neolithic Dwelling & Settlement-
Catal Huyuk
• Neolithic monument in
present day Turkey
• Occupied between 6300
BC to 5400 BC
• Supported a population of
up to 6000 people
• It was the largest and
most cosmopolitan city of
its time
39. Catal Huyuk
• It had an extensive
economy based on
specialized craft and
commerce
• The city was a trading
center
• The size of the city and
its wealth are a product of
its status as a trading
center
40. Catal Huyuk
• Physically Catal
Huyuk was highly
organized with
elaborate
architectural features
• Houses were packed
in one continuous
block punctuated by
courtyards
41. Catal Huyuk
• Houses were of one
story mud
construction
• No streets in
settlement and
access to houses was
through the roof
• Movement from
house to house
through the roof
42. Catal Huyuk
• Houses had main
rooms with in-built
clay furniture, fire
places and ladder to
the roof
43. Catal Huyuk
• Many houses have
cult rooms decorated
with bull heads
• Some houses appear
to be shrines for
worship
44. Megalithic Monuments
• Monumental construction by Neolithic
man particularly in Europe took the form
of megalithic monument
• Megalithic means large stone
• Megalithic construction involves setting
up large stone blocks alone or leaning
against each other
• Sometimes post and lintel construction
is used
45. Method of Megalithic Const.
• Very similar to the Egyptian pyramids
• Stone is quarried from rocks,
transported by rollers pulled by people
• Lever action is used to lift and place
stone in position
• The secret of the construction lies in
abundance of labor, endurance of
effort and availability of unlimited time
46. Categorization of Meg. Monuments
• Tombs – also called Dolmen
• Non funereal structures
– Single stones – Menhirs
– Stones composed in groups – Henge
Monuments
47. Dolmen Tomb, Carnac France
• Dolmen Tomb Carnac
is a burial structure
• Consist of two upright
stones slabs
supporting a
horizontal cap stone
• All are held together
by their weight
48. Dolmen Tomb, Carnac France
• The remains of a dead
person is place in the
chamber formed by the
stone blocks
• The entire structure is
covered with a mound of
earth
• Stone age people built
tombs because of the
belief that dead people
needed shelter
49. Stone Alignment, Carnac France
• In Carnac is found a unique
stone monument- the stone
alignment
• The structure consist of
more than 3000 large
stones of local granite lime
lined up for several
kilometers in
• The structure runs east by
north east in ten to thirteen
rows towards a circle
50. Stone Alignment, Carnac France
• As objects in space, the
height and mass of the stones
made them visible from a
distance and encourage
movement towards them
• The structure affords an
intermediate experience
between openness and
enclosure, between boundless
space and a wall
• The structure represents the
first instance of a principle of
organizing space
51. Stonehenge, Salisbury, England
• Neolithic ritual
monument located in
Salisbury England
• Most celebrated
Monument in England
• Most important
prehistoric structure in
Europe
53. Stonehenge, Salisbury, England
• The plan of
Stonehenge is
arranged in the form
of concentric circles
• At the center is an
alter
• Around it five trilithons
Alter
Trilithons
54. Stonehenge, Salisbury, England
• Beyond trilithons a
circle of blue stones
from Wales, 200km
away
• Beyond blue stones,
an outer monumental
circle of large
rectangular blocks
capped by continuous
lintel
Bluestones
55. Stonehenge, Salisbury, England
• Beyond the
monumental circle are
56 movable marker
stones in the Aubrey
holes
• The whole monument
is isolated from the
landscape by a trench
• A long avenue cut
through trench to
trilithons
58. Stonehenge - Function
• The Stonehenge
appears to be a
sacred place
• The actual function of
the structure is still
not clear
59. Stonehenge - Function
• There are two viable theories:
– Structure mirrors cosmic eye of lunar
goddess and outer circle is an elevated
walkway for rituals
– An Astronomical computer for the prediction
of the eclipse of the sun and moon
• Whatever the case, function is in
someway connected with the cosmos

68. Materials, Const Syst & Tech
• Most popular construction materials were
wood and tree saplings, leaves, grasses,
adobe, animal skins and stones
• Availability of material and construction
technology varied between locations
• Materials and construction technology
also varied between the early and new
stone age periods
69. Materials, Const Syst & Tech
• Early Stone Age
– Used simple easily available materials
– Usually of plant and animal materials such as
wooden poles, grasses, leaves, and animal skins
– Construction system was also simple
– Usually involves digging holes, putting wooden poles
in holes and burying them
– The poles are tied together to create the shell of the
building
– The shell is covered with grasses, leaves or animal
skins
– There is no evidence of the use of technologies to
modify the interior of the hut
70. Materials, Const Syst & Tech
• New Stone Age
– More diversified construction materials
– Adobe and Stone most popular materials for houses
– Large stone was used for monuments
– Construction method also improved over time
– Significant improvement in Adobe construction with
time
– In Stonehenge is also evidence of ability to quarry,
shape, transport and join large stones to create
monuments
– No evidence of the technology to modify interior
conditions
